Як зробити так, щоб певні програми автоматично включали GPS?


10

Чи є спосіб, щоб певні програми автоматично включали GPS під час їх запуску (або принаймні підказували, якщо я хочу)?

Наприклад, якщо я використовую голосові команди, щоб запитувати навігаційні вказівки, а GPS не увімкнено, я б хотів, щоб він ввімкнув GPS, а не здогадувався з веж стільникового зв'язку. Бонусні бали, якщо це відключається, коли я закриваю додаток.

Відповіді:


8

Погляньте на Tasker . Це в значній мірі дозволяє автоматизувати і встановити правила для всього телефону на час доби, які додатки ви використовуєте, ваше місцезнаходження ... Ви можете встановити профіль, щоб автоматично включати або вимикати GPS на основі майже будь-якого умова, яку ви можете собі уявити.


1
Виглядає як менш дорога альтернатива Locale?
keithjgrant

1
Я вважаю, що це, хоча я ніколи не заглядав у Locale, тому що думав, що це профілі, які базуються лише на розташуванні.
Метт

Було б чудово, якби ви могли прямо вказати на інструкції, як це налаштувати.
ендоліт

1
Вказівки: Створіть новий профіль, спочатку контекст "додаток", виберіть усі програми, які залежать від GPS, натисніть Готово, +, щоб додати дії, Різне -> GPS, встановіть Увімкнено. Готово подати заявку
ендоліт

6

Навіть якщо у вас увімкнено GPS, він використовується лише тоді, коли ви використовуєте додаток, який насправді вимагає GPS-послуг.

Таким чином, найкращим способом змусити ваші програми використовувати місце розташування GPS - це увімкнення GPS за замовчуванням.


1
Я розумію, що багато програм, які працюють у фоновому режимі, використовуватимуть GPS, якщо у вас є такий, як Facebook або навіть ваш браузер, отже, розряд акумулятора. Виправте мене, якщо я помиляюся, але якщо вам потрібен лише GPS для додатка «Карти», тоді найкраще для роботи акумулятора ввімкнути або вимкнути його, коли ви використовуєте Карти, щоб ці інші додатки не використовували його та не розряджали акумулятор.
Метт

1
Привіт Метт, з того, що я прочитав (я зараз не можу знайти посилання), це не повинно сильно впливати на акумулятор, якщо взагалі є єдиним винятком, який я можу знайти, якщо ви користуєтесь програмним забезпеченням навігації та повертаєтесь додому екран. Ви можете бачити в області сповіщень, що вона все ще переходить. чт.
Темп

1
Кожен раз, коли я бачив браузер, який використовує моє місцеположення, він використовує лише "грубе" місце, яке не належить до GPS (тобто знаходження місця розташування стільникової башти або типу WiFi). Це, безумовно, так, коли ви дозволяєте домашній сторінці Google знати ваше місцеположення для локальних пошукових запитів. Ніколи не бачив, щоб Facebook взагалі використовував моє місцезнаходження?
GAThrawn

3

Якщо ви не хочете платити за Tasker або Locale , ви можете використовувати AutomateIt , який є безкоштовним і має таку ж ідею, хоча він пропонує набагато менше тригерів і дій, але він дозволяє вам увімкнути або вимкнути GPS при запуску або закінчити додаток.


1

Зауважте, що програмне ввімкнення GPS видається неможливим без вкорінення вашого пристрою після 2.3 (згідно опису AutomateIt).


0

Ви можете використовувати додаток " Автоматичне ввімкнення GPS для карт ", яке вмикає і Wi-Fi, і GPS, коли ви запускаєте "Карти", "Навігацію", "Місцеве" або "Широта" та повертає їх до їхнього старого стану (наприклад, вимкнено) під час виходу з цих програм.


3
Ви пов’язані з цим додатком?
але

0

Я дуже давно опублікував запис GitHub для GPSToggler.

Щоб увімкнути / вимкнути GPS, вам потрібен root. Період.

http://github.com/sms2000/GPSToggler

Деякі антивірусні та автоматичні програми резервного копіювання системи конфліктують з GPSToggler. Я розслідую цю проблему.


1
Чудово, що ви написали цю програму, але чи могли б ви описати, як це допомагає ОП автоматично включати GPS ?
Dan Hulme

Частина джерел стосується саме цієї проблеми. Він розпізнає, коли додаток Waze, Google Maps чи iGo є переднім планом чи ні.
OGP

Будь ласка, продовжуйте та додайте цю інформацію до своєї відповіді. Інструкції з установки також були б корисними, оскільки більшість користувачів не звикли встановлювати програмне забезпечення з джерела.
Дан Хулм

1
Немає сенсу робити це. У Google Play є досить багато безкоштовних і платних програм автоматизації. Мої джерела призначені для програмістів, які можуть зрозуміти обробку та створити власні програми.
OGP

Аудиторія цього сайту - це користувачі Android, тому ви не можете припустити, що читачі тут розуміють програмування. Питання та відповіді, корисні лише програмістам, зазвичай закриваються або видаляються.
Dan Hulme
Використовуючи наш веб-сайт, ви визнаєте, що прочитали та зрозуміли наші Політику щодо файлів cookie та Політику конфіденційності.
Licensed under cc by-sa 3.0 with attribution required.